Kiplet, I presume by the "shooting in Famagusta" you mean the incident that occurred on the same evening as the Lapta one. If that it is the case, then you'll be relieved to learn it wasn't an attempt to kill or maim anyone.kiplet wrote:Shooting in Famagusta then shooting in Lapta ?? Is this sign of the times ?
Source : http://www.haberkktc.com/haber/kendini- ... 58836.html
According to the above report, although 48-year-old Doğan Eyişan told police that someone had shot him in the heel, however it turned out, following a police investigation, that Eyişan had shot himself by mistake.
Apparently Eyişan, whilst driving in a friend's car was firing out of the window. One presumes he was celebrating an event. Unfortunately this a common practice on the mainland, though it's not clear from the report if Eyişan is indeed a mainlander. In any case, according to the report, the gun jammed and whilst Eyişan was trying to release the trigger the gun went off in the car, the bullet hitting Eyişan in the foot. Whilst being treated at the hospital Eyişan told the police someone had shot him.
However, after an investigation, the police found the gun at the house of the car owner. Both Eyişan and the car owner are to be charged with falsifying information and for having a unlicensed firearm.
